Transaction 66abda243a878976bd720f51f4223ec38eacd3c9e3b0c3f3e473e79347af9a96
1 Input
1 Output
-
66abda243a878976bd720f51f4223ec38eacd3c9e3b0c3f3e473e79347af9a96:0
- value
- 37267
- script pubkey
- OP_0 OP_PUSHBYTES_20 a9001b9aa0eefadc99dc387d3d170057d19c8c5f
- address
- bc1q4yqphx4qamadexwu8p7n69cq2lgeerzlhzsncc